Clinical testing patterns and cost implications of variation in the evaluation of CKD among US physicians

Guideline adherence for chronic kidney disease (CKD) diagnosis and management was poor, with many physicians ordering unnecessary tests. This increases patient costs and highlights the need for better guideline implementation.

Background:

  • Clinical practice guidelines aim to standardize chronic kidney disease (CKD) diagnosis and management.
  • However, the extent of adherence, factors influencing it, and associated costs remain underexplored.

Purpose of the Study:

  • To evaluate adherence to clinical practice guidelines for CKD diagnosis and management among US physicians.
  • To identify determinants of adherence and assess the cost implications of guideline-discordant testing.

Main Methods:

  • A cross-sectional survey was distributed to a nationally representative sample of 1,200 US primary care physicians and nephrologists.
  • Guideline adherence was defined as recommending at least 5 of 6 key tests for newly identified CKD.
  • Additional nonrecommended tests and their associated costs were also evaluated.

Main Results:

  • Only 35% of surveyed physicians demonstrated adherence to CKD diagnostic guidelines.
  • Nephrologists showed higher adherence than internal medicine and family physicians.
  • Physicians with over 10 years of practice had lower adherence rates.
  • Eighty-five percent of physicians ordered additional tests, increasing per-patient costs by 23%.

Conclusions:

  • Adherence to recommended CKD testing is suboptimal, leading to increased healthcare costs.
  • There is a need for enhanced clarity, dissemination, and adoption of existing CKD guidelines.
  • Improving guideline uptake can enhance care quality and reduce costs for CKD patients.
